The Importance of Full Fibre Broadband

Full fibre broadband, also known as Fibre to the Premises (FTTP), is a type of internet connection that uses fibre-optic cables to deliver data directly to your home or business. Unlike traditional broadband, which relies on copper wires, full fibre broadband offers significantly faster speeds and more reliable connections. Here are some key benefits:

  1. Speed: Full fibre broadband can provide download and upload speeds of up to 1Gbps, which is ideal for High-speed internet activities such as streaming, online gaming, and video conferencing.
  2. Reliability: Fibre-optic cables are less susceptible to interference and degradation, ensuring a stable and consistent connection.
  3. Future-Proofing: As technology advances, full fibre broadband is better equipped to handle increased data demands, making it a future-proof investment.

Full fibre broadband deals in the UK

As the UK's full fibre broadband infrastructure continues to expand, more providers are offering competitive deals to attract customers. Here's a guide to help you navigate the world of full fibre broadband deals in the UK.

  1. Compare Providers The first step in finding the best full fibre broadband deal is to compare providers. Some of the leading providers in the UK include BT, Virgin Media, Sky, TalkTalk, and Vodafone. Each provider offers different packages, speeds, and prices, so it's essential to research and compare them to find the best fit for your needs.

  2. Check Coverage Before committing to a full fibre broadband deal, it's crucial to check the coverage in your area. Not all providers have coverage across the UK, and some areas may only have limited options. You can use online tools provided by the providers or check the Openreach website to see which providers offer full fibre broadband in your area.

  3. Consider Speed Requirements When choosing a full fibre broadband deal, consider your speed requirements. Full fibre broadband offers speeds up to 1Gbps (1000Mbps), which is significantly faster than standard broadband. However, not everyone needs the fastest speeds available. If you're a light internet user who only needs to browse the web and check emails, a lower speed package may suffice. On the other hand, if you work from home, stream high-definition content, or play online games, you'll likely need a higher speed package.

  4. Evaluate Data Limits Some full fibre broadband deals come with data limits, while others offer unlimited data. If you're a heavy internet user, it's essential to choose a package with unlimited data to avoid additional charges for exceeding your limit.

  5. Look for Extras and Incentives Many full fibre broadband providers offer additional incentives and extras to attract customers. These can include free installation, free equipment, cashback offers, or discounted prices for the first few months. Be sure to compare these extras and incentives when choosing a provider to get the best value for your money.

  6. Read the Fine Print Before signing up for a full fibre broadband deal, read the terms and conditions carefully. Pay attention to any hidden fees, contract lengths, and cancellation policies. Some providers may require you to sign a long-term contract, while others offer more flexible options.

  7. Consider Customer Service and Reputation Lastly, consider the provider's customer service and reputation. Look for reviews and ratings from other customers to gauge their satisfaction with the provider's service and support. A reliable and responsive customer service team can make a significant difference in your overall experience with the provider.
